I had both 252 (French Language) and MEDI1 on 171 KHz on Tuesday morning, 0330 UTC with estimated field strength of 100 uV/m.  Great folk music on 171 but last night was just pop.

Equipment- 1m high dynamic range active with about 12 dB antenna factor, into a Sierra 128 frequency selective voltmeter.  Gives good enough audio and a real signal level.
